Web Programmer

Holly, MI

PICS Inventory is seeking a skilled Web and Application Programmer with strong experience in Microsoft .NET and C#. You’ll play a key role in developing, maintaining, and supporting applications that drive our business operations. This position involves coding, testing, debugging,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ality software solutions.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Application Development: Design, code, and implement server-based and workstation-based applications using .NET, C#, and related technologies.
  • Collaboration: Partner with developers, designers, and project managers to translate business needs into technical solutions.
  • Maintenance & Updates: Enhance existing software, improve functionality, and maintain code libraries for efficiency.
  • Technical Support: Provide application support and resolve user-reported issues.
  • Testing & Debugging: Perform thorough testing, troubleshoot issues, and ensure application stability and performance.
